Career Opportunities

Overview

The field of occupational health surveillance offers diverse career opportunities with increasing demand for professionals skilled in monitoring and managing workplace health risks.

Growth & Development

Professionals in this field can progress to roles such as Health and Safety Manager, Occupational Health Specialist, Industrial Hygienist, or Environmental Health Officer. Continuous learning and certification can lead to higher positions and specialized roles.

Potential Career Paths

Health and Safety Manager

Responsible for developing and implementing health and safety policies and programs.

Relevant Industries:
Manufacturing Construction

Occupational Health Specialist

Focuses on preventing and managing occupational health risks in various work environments.

Relevant Industries:
Healthcare Oil and Gas

Industrial Hygienist

Specializes in identifying and controlling workplace health hazards.

Relevant Industries:
Chemical Pharmaceutical
